Arabic
[edit]Etymology
[edit]Borrowed from Ancient Greek Παλαιστίνη (Palaistínē).
Pronunciation
[edit]Proper noun
[edit]فِلَسْطِين or فِلِسْطِين or فَلَسْطِين • (filasṭīn or filisṭīn or falasṭīn) f
- Palestine (a country in Western Asia, in the Middle East; the State of Palestine; the homeland of the Palestinian people)

Derived terms
[edit]- السُّلْطَة الْوَطَنِيَّة الْفِلَسْطِينِيَّة (as-sulṭa l-waṭaniyya l-filasṭīniyya)
- مُنَظَّمَة التَّحْرِير الْفِلَسْطِينِيَّة (munaẓẓamat at-taḥrīr al-filasṭīniyya)
Related terms
[edit]- فِلَسْطِينِيّ (filasṭīniyy), فِلِسْطِينِيّ (filisṭīniyy), فَلَسْطِينِيّ (falasṭīniyy)
Descendants
[edit]- Hijazi Arabic: فَلَسْطِين (falasṭīn), فِلِسْطِين (filisṭīn)
- Moroccan Arabic: فلسطين (filisṭīn)
- South Levantine Arabic: فلسطين (falasṭīn)
- → Hebrew: פלסטין (falastín)
- → Azerbaijani: Fələstin
- → Classical Persian: فَلَسْطِین (falastīn), فِلِسْطِین (filistīn)
- → Hindustani:
- Hindi: फ़िलिस्तीन (filistīn)
- Urdu: فِلِسْطِین (filistīn)
- → Hindustani:
- → Ottoman Turkish: فلسطین, فلستین (felestin)
- Turkish: Filistin

Hijazi Arabic
[edit]

Etymology
[edit]From Arabic فِلَسْطِين (filasṭīn)
Pronunciation
[edit]IPA(key): /fa.las.tˤiːn/, /fi.lis.tˤiːn/
Proper noun
[edit]فَلَسْطِين or فِلِسْطِين • (falasṭīn or filisṭīn) f
- Palestine (a country in Western Asia, in the Middle East; the State of Palestine; the homeland of the Palestinian people)
Related terms
[edit]- فلسْطيني (falasṭīni or filisṭīni, “Palestinian”) (masculine)
- فلسْطِينِيَّة (falasṭīniyya or filisṭīniyya, “Palestinian”) (feminine)
